Brazil's federal government will launch its first major battery energy storage system (BESS) tender in April 2026, targeting 2 GW (~8 GWh) of capacity and mobilizing over USD 2 billion in procurement. The Brazilian Association of Energy Storage Solutions (ABSAE) predicts that installations in Brazil's commercial and industrial (C&I) segment should exceed 2 GWh in 2026. In addition, the group expects procurements of approximately 8 GWh in the auction scheduled for April, which will procure. . The inclusion of storage in Brazil's renewable energy tax reductions on renewable energy projects, as well as the legal provision for storage's participation in auction are positive signs for the attraction of investments to Brazilian BESS.
